Average Education Administrators, Kindergarten through Secondary Salary in Athens-Clarke County, GA

The average salary for a Education Administrators, Kindergarten through Secondary in Athens-Clarke County, GA is $98,290. This compensation is in line with national standards, reflecting a balanced and stable local job market.

Executive Summary

  • Average Salary: $98,290 per year.
  • Growth Trend: Salaries have shifted 17.6% over the last 5 years.
  • Top Earners: Senior professionals (90th percentile) earn up to $126,170.
  • Outlook: The current demand for Education Administrators, Kindergarten through Secondarys is stable, with a local workforce of approximately 150 professionals. This role remains a specialized component of the broader Athens-Clarke County, GA economy.

Education Administrators, Kindergarten through Secondary Salary Distribution in Athens-Clarke County, GA

The earning potential for Education Administrators, Kindergarten through Secondarys in Athens-Clarke County, GA varies significantly by experience level. The salary gap is relatively narrow, suggesting consistent and predictable earnings from entry-level to senior positions. Entry-level roles (10th percentile) typically start around $71,630, while highly experienced professionals can command wages upwards of $126,170.

Athens-Clarke County, GA has 0.77x the national average concentration of Education Administrators, Kindergarten through Secondary jobs. This means there are fewer opportunities per capita here compared to the U.S. average — competition for roles may be higher.

150 people work as Education Administrators, Kindergarten through Secondary in Athens-Clarke County, GA.

1.605 out of every 1,000 local jobs are Education Administrators, Kindergarten through Secondary positions — a typical concentration.

Methodology: Salary data is derived from the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) OEWS 2024 release. Figures represent gross pay before taxes. Analysis includes 150 employees in the Athens-Clarke County, GA area with a job density of 1.605 per 1,000 jobs. Cost of Living data is estimated based on state and metro averages.
